The Evolution of Abstraction in Mondrian's Composition

The large red plane dominates the canvas, its vibrant hue asserting itself against the more subdued elements. This composition, while untitled in terms of specific date, embodies the principles Mondrian developed throughout his career as he moved from figurative painting to complete abstraction. The interplay of primary colors with black lines and white space creates a dynamic equilibrium that continues to influence modern design.

As one of the pioneers of abstract art, Mondrian sought to express universal truths through pure plastic means. This work exemplifies that philosophy, reducing visual language to its most essential components while maintaining a sense of movement and balance. The composition demonstrates his mastery of geometric abstraction, where each element maintains its independence while contributing to the overall harmony.

Piet Mondrian and the De Stijl Movement

As a founding member of the De Stijl movement, Mondrian sought to express universal truths through pure abstraction. This work exemplifies that philosophy, reducing visual language to its most essential components. The movement's manifesto rejected ornamentation in favor of straight lines, primary colors, and asymmetrical balance—all evident in this carefully constructed canvas.

De Stijl, founded in 1917, was more than an artistic movement—it was a philosophy that influenced architecture, design, and visual arts. Mondrian's contributions to this movement were particularly significant, as he developed a visual language that used only the three primary colors, black, white, and straight lines. This composition demonstrates his commitment to these principles while showcasing his ability to create dynamic tension within a seemingly simple framework.

Technical Analysis

Precision and Balance in Abstract Composition

Geometric Structure

The composition is defined by intersecting black lines that create a complex network of rectangles. Each plane maintains its independence while contributing to the overall harmony.

Color Theory

Mondrian employs primary colors in their purest form, with the large red plane serving as the compositional anchor. The contrast between the bold red and the more subdued gray and blue areas creates visual tension.
